WebAug 18, 2024 · National Center for Missing & Exploited Children (NCMEC) NCMEC works to locate and recover missing children and raises public awareness about ways to prevent child abduction, molestation, and … WebIn Australia, an estimated 20,000 children are reported missing every year. Australian Federal Police, National Coordination Centre. In Canada, an estimated 45,288 children are reported missing each year. Government of Canada, Canada’s Missing – 2015 Fast Fact Sheet. WebReport Missing Children Information about missing children cases can be reported to NCMEC's 24-hour hotline at 800-THE-LOST. Help for Families With support from … WebIf you think you have seen the person or vehicle described in an AMBER Alert, call 9-1-1 or your nearest law enforcement agency. WebJan 11, 2024 · NOTE: The children listed on this page do not represent all missing children in Tennessee. Those posted below may be those in a variety of circumstances, including parental abductions, children considered at-risk, those who've left home on their own, and other types of cases in which publicitity may prove helpful in locating them.
